I'd like to move my data folder. What are the proper steps to doing this? I
know there's a property in the UI to change the location, however that's
grayed out. Also, are any reg settings needed to be changed? Does it require
a reboot or just a restart of the service?

The data folder can only be changed in Analysis Manager if you run it on
the server itself. You will need to restart the service after you change
this setting. For as little downtime as possible you can copy the data
folder to its new location first. Then change the setting and stop and
start the service. Once you have confirmed that all the cubes are
operational you can delete the original data folder.

Of course it is a good idea to make sure you have current backups before
doing this - just in case.
